FAQ
How often should downspouts for gutters be cleaned in Fort Collins?
In Fort Collins, Colorado, it's recommended to clean your gutters and downspouts at least twice a year, typically in spring and fall. However, if you have overhanging trees, you may need more frequent cleaning to prevent clogs and water damage.
What are the signs that my downspouts need repair in Fort Collins?
Signs your downspouts may need repair include water overflowing during rain, visible cracks or rust, separation from the gutter, or pooling water near your foundation. If you notice these issues in Fort Collins, it's wise to have a professional assess and fix them promptly.
Can I clean my own downspouts in Fort Collins, or should I hire a professional?
While you can clean downspouts yourself with a garden hose and plumber's snake, hiring a professional in Fort Collins is safer and more thorough, especially for multi-story homes. Professionals have the right equipment to clear tough clogs and can also inspect for damage.
What downspout options are available for gutters in Fort Collins?
Downspouts come in various materials like aluminum, steel, and vinyl, and sizes typically 2x3 or 3x4 inches. Some homeowners in Fort Collins opt for extensions or splash blocks to direct water away from the foundation. A local expert can recommend the best choice for your home.
